Nursing homes › Ohio › Otterbein Monclova
5069 Otterbein Way, Monclova, OH 43542 · 4198780550 · 60 certified beds
Per CMS filings, this facility is affiliated with Otterbein Seniorlife, a group operating 19 facilities in 2 states. Group record: average rating 3.0/5, 0 abuse citation icons, 0 facilities on the Special Focus list, $136,319 in federal fines. This facility rates below its group average (3.0/5).
All-time on record: 50 deficiency citations. Below: citations from 2023 onward (severity letters explained in methodology).
